What the Data Says About Kabrina
The Social Security Administration has registered 435 babies named Kabrina between 1976 and 2014, spanning 39 consecutive years of U.S. birth records. As a girl's name, Kabrina currently falls outside the top 1,000 girls' names for 2014. The name reached its historical peak in 1993, when 98 babies received it in a single year.
Decade-level aggregation shows that Kabrina performed strongest in the 1990s, accumulating 283 births during that ten-year window. Across the 5 decades of recorded activity, Kabrina shows a clear decline from its mid-century high. Geographically, the name is most concentrated in Texas, which accounts for 15 births — the largest state-level total in the dataset — followed by California and New York. In total, SSA state-level files list Kabrina in 6 of the 51 U.S. reporting jurisdictions.
No etymological entry is currently available for Kabrina in our reference dataset. These figures derive from SSA's annual national and state-level name files, which include any name appearing at least five times in a given year or state-year; names below that threshold are suppressed for privacy and therefore excluded from the totals shown here. The 435 total represents a lower bound — actual usage may be higher in years or states where the count fell below the disclosure floor.
